A year in to this rumor, and not a peep any anything happening at Epcot. I really think this all started because they came out with the country-themed Vinylmations, and needed one more country to fill the set - and chose Brazil.
Anything happening at Epcot is a ways away, with Disney Parks finishing up their California Adventure re-do, the Fantasyland Expansion about halfway, and apparently Disney still paying a pretty sum so that James Cameron can be lord and master over a land at Animal Kingdom that's still about 3 years away....
I personally would like to see a major expansion at DHS next, although I'd still like another country or two in the WS...

I haven't seen Hunger Games & everyone I've talked to loves it but I'm not sure it's a Disney "type" story that they could use. Neither is Avatar in my opinion. But to slightly get back on topic, expanding World Showcase may not bring people into Epcot specifically to see the new country but adding one or two new destinations increases the time people spend in the park. The addition of Harry Potter made Universal a destination park and not just one of those other parks in Orlando. WDW is already a must do destination for much of the civilized world. Now the plan should be to add more rides/attractions/pavillions to increase the amount of time people stay in WDW.
